Abstract

The utility model relates to a self-cooling drink bottle with cooling chambers. The utility model is characterized in that a cooling chamber and a heat insulating layer are arranged on a bottle body, and cooling agent can be positioned in the cooling chamber; the cooling chamber can be arranged at the bottom of the bottle body, and the cooling chamber can be arranged at the middle part of the bottle body. The utility model has the advantages that the self cooling of beverages can be realized, the cool beverages can be drunk during travels or the activities in the open air, and the utility model offers convenience and happiness to people; The utility model has a potential market perspective.

Description

The self-chilling beverage bottle that has the cavity that freezes
The utility model relates to a kind of beverage bottle, relates in particular to a kind of self-chilling beverage bottle that has the cavity that freezes.
During the broiling summer, drink refrigerant tasty and refreshing beverage and can make the people feel very nice and cool satisfied, therefore, general town dweller all purchased refrigerator or refrigerator-freezer, ice drink is within one's grasp.But, when people go out to travel by bus, travel outside, during field work, can this enjoyment promptly existed, therefore, beverage bottle is freezed voluntarily, has become the relevant personnel's research topic.
The purpose of this utility model is just at above-mentioned existing issue and a kind of self-chilling beverage bottle that has the cavity that freezes that research and design goes out, this beverage bottle is reasonable in design, practical and convenient, a bottle interior beverage is lowered the temperature rapidly, make people can drink refrigerant tasty and refreshing beverage whenever and wherever possible.
The purpose of this utility model realizes by following measure: the self-chilling beverage bottle that originally has the cavity that freezes comprises bottle and refrigerant, and it constitutes by be provided with a refrigeration cavity and the insulating that can adorn refrigerant on bottle specifically.
In the utility model, the refrigeration cavity can be arranged on the bottom of bottle, the heat-insulation and heat-preservation material is loaded on the bottom of refrigeration cavity by base.Also the refrigeration cavity can be arranged on the middle part of bottle, the heat-insulation and heat-preservation material is loaded on refrigeration cavity mouth by the external packing layer.
Advantage of the present utility model is: can realize the refrigeration certainly of beverage, no matter make all to drink refrigerant tasty and refreshing beverage when still movable in the open air in the middle of journey that for people bring convenience with satisfied, therefore, this beverage bottle has the market potential prospect.

The utility model is explained in detail below in conjunction with (accompanying drawing) embodiment:
Embodiment 1 is as shown in Figure 1: the self-chilling beverage bottle that originally has the cavity that freezes is by bottle (1) and is arranged on bottle (1) bottom one and can adorns the refrigeration cavity (2) of refrigerant and insulating (3) and constitute, the heat-insulation and heat-preservation material is loaded on the bottom of refrigeration cavity (2) by base (4), this mode is suitable for all kinds of blow molded bottles most, as 1.25 liters high orange bottle, Coca-Cola bottle, and mineral water bottle.
Embodiment 2 is as shown in Figure 2: this embodiment is at existing all kinds of metallic jars (as aluminium ring pull end, mixed congee jar) design-calculated, one section cavity is reserved as refrigeration cavity (2) in the bottom of jar (1), be added with bottom (4) then, insulating (3) is laid in the bottom.
Embodiment 3 is as shown in Figure 3: this scheme is the middle part that refrigeration cavity (2) is arranged on bottle (1), and heat-insulation and heat-preservation material (3) is loaded on the cavity mouth that freezes by external packing layer (5).This scheme is suitable for all kinds of blow molded bottles, also is suitable for all kinds of metallic jars.
During use, refrigerant is put into the refrigeration cavity, refrigerant can be selected the 209th page of disclosed refrigerant in " manufacturing technologies of 50 kinds of practicability chemical products " of being published in April, 1993 by Golden Shield press for use, and this refrigerant is made up of sal glauberi, ammonium hydrogen sulfate, sodium bisulphate, ammonium nitrate.Insert warm material then, install base or bottom or paste the external packing layer and get final product, only need about 20 minutes, interior dixie cup can be lowered the temperature, and becomes refrigerant tasty and refreshing.This bottle is reusable, only needs to change refrigerant.
